Position summary:


We are currently seeking a highly motivated registered dietitian to contribute to our organizational mission of working with our communities to promote and protect health and prevent disease.

***Reporting to the Program Manager, the Public Health Dietitian assists the Program Manager in the planning, development, coordination, implementation and evaluation of nutrition programming which is guided by the _Ontario Public Health Standards_ in accordance with the Sudbury & District Health Unit policy and under the Health Protection and Promotion Act. The Public Health Dietitian also provides consultation to staff and community partners regarding health promotion priorities, strategies, best practices, and policy development as it relates to healthy eating behaviours.


Responsibilities:


  • Applies various health promotion strategies required to improve the health of the population including awareness, education, community needs assessment, creating supportive environments, and analysis, development and implementation of healthy public policy.
  • Collaborates with peers from other agencies and organizations in the planning and delivery of programs and services.
  • Participates in applied nutrition research studies and special projects and uses relevant research in practice.
  • Develops, plans, implements, coordinates and evaluates assigned projects in consultation with the manager and other team members as required.
  • Provides orientation, knowledge exchange, mentorship, guidance, and health promotion expertise to all staff, and students as required.
  • Acts as a resource person to the organization and the community.
  • Acts as a preceptor for new staff, students, dietetic learners, and other professionals in training.
